 Moody’s: UK to suffer worst crash of any big economy

LONDON, 10 July. - (ANA) - The UK will suffer the worst economic crash of any major economy this year, credit ratings agency Moody’s has predicted, with GDP shrinking 10.1 per cent.
 
Moody’s also said government debt as a share of national income will balloon by 24 percentage points, two days after chancellor Rishi Sunak vowed to pump up to £30bn more into the coronavirus-hit economy.
 
The UK economy will rebound with growth of 7.1 per cent in the 2021, the credit ratings agency said. Moody’s said it predicts a “gradual recovery,” Reuters reported.
 
It said the government’s huge fiscal stimulus package will help the economy bounce back but will hit the UK’s public finances hard.  - (ANA) -
